course-setup

CLI tools for setting up and retiring GitHub-backed course repositories.

Installation

Because course-setup is a standalone CLI tool (not a library you import into projects), the recommended way to install it is as a uv tool:

uv tool install course-setup

This installs it in an isolated environment and makes setup-course, retire-course, and setup-course-config available globally on your PATH.

To upgrade later:

uv tool upgrade course-setup

Alternatively, you can install with pip:

pip install course-setup

Configuration

Run the config generator to create a starter config file:

setup-course-config

This creates ~/.config/course-setup/config.toml:

[github]
token = "ghp_YOUR_TOKEN_HERE"

[paths]
archive = "/path/to/your/archive"

[defaults]
notebook_type = "jupyter"   # or "marimo"

Edit the file to fill in your GitHub personal access token and archive path.

Alternatively, you can set the GITHUB_TOKEN environment variable instead of putting the token in the config file.

Use --force to overwrite an existing config:

setup-course-config --force

Usage

setup-course — Create a new course repo

setup-course -c Acme -t python-intro

Options:

Flag Description
-c, --client Client name (required)
-t, --topic Course topic (required)
-d, --date YYYY-MM override (defaults to current month)
--notebook-type jupyter or marimo (overrides config default)

This will:

  1. Copy the bundled course template to a new directory named {client}-{topic}-{YYYY-MM}
  2. Create a Jupyter notebook (.ipynb) or Marimo notebook (.py) named {client}-{topic}-{YYYY-MM-DD}, where the day is today's date
  3. Generate a pyproject.toml with the appropriate notebook dependency and gitautopush
  4. Create a public GitHub repo and configure the local .git/config remote

retire-course — Archive a course repo

retire-course -d ./Acme-2026-03-18

Options:

Flag Description
-d, --dirname Path to the course directory to retire (required)

This will:

  1. Make the GitHub repo private
  2. Move the local directory to your configured archive path under the current year

Development

git clone https://github.com/reuven/course-setup.git
cd course-setup
uv sync --dev

Run tests:

uv run pytest

Format and lint:

uv run black src/ tests/
uv run ruff check src/ tests/
uv run mypy --strict src/
